What are some common collaboration practices between Software Testing Engineers and developers during the software development lifecycle?

Software Testing Engineers frequently collaborate with developers through activities such as sprint planning, daily stand-ups, and code reviews. They often provide feedback on testability during requirements analysis and work closely with developers to understand new features and identify potential issues early. Effective communication ensures that defects are clearly documented, and joint debugging sessions are common to resolve complex bugs efficiently. This close collaboration helps maintain a high-quality product and fosters a culture of continuous improvement within the team.

What are the key skills and qualifications needed to thrive as a Software Testing Engineer, and why are they important?

To thrive as a Software Testing Engineer, you need a solid understanding of software development lifecycles, test design techniques, and programming or scripting languages, typically supported by a degree in computer science or related fields. Familiarity with automation tools (such as Selenium or JUnit), bug tracking systems (like Jira), and certifications like ISTQB are highly valued. Attention to detail, analytical thinking, and strong communication skills help you identify issues and collaborate effectively with development teams. These skills and qualities are crucial to ensure software quality, minimize defects, and deliver reliable products to end users.

What does a Software Testing Engineer do?

A Software Testing Engineer is responsible for evaluating software applications to ensure they function correctly and meet specified requirements. They design and execute test plans, identify bugs or issues, and work closely with developers to resolve defects. Their role helps maintain software quality, reliability, and performance before the product is released to users. They may use both manual and automated testing methods to cover different aspects of the application.

Objective of role:

The Embedded Software Engineer is responsible for the design, development, testing, and support of embedded software solutions for both existing and new products, including new hardware bring-up, low-level hardware/software integration, and support of microcontroller-based embedded systems.

Expectations:
This role blends hands-on engineering with cross-functional collaboration, technical problem solving, product lifecycle support and software technical leadership where appropriate. The engineer will contribute to software architecture, product enhancements, and reliability validation while supporting internal teams, customers, and manufacturing operations.
This position requires strong analytical skills, a solid foundation in software engineering principles, and the ability to work independently across most phases of the development cycle. The ideal candidate is comfortable working close to the hardware and can efficiently diagnose and resolve low-level issues involving microcontrollers, memory, interfaces, sensors, and communication devices.
Main Duties and Responsibilities:

Software Design & Development
•    Develop, code, test, and debug new embedded software or enhancements to existing software for third-party customers and internal product lines.
•    Work from specifications with limited guidance to design and modify moderately complex software applications, tools, and utilities.
•    Apply software design theories, engineering principles, and scientific methods to create robust, maintainable embedded solutions.
•    Modify existing software packages to meet unique customer configurations and requirements.
•    Validate successive software versions to ensure proper integration with system hardware.
•    Bring up embedded software on new hardware platforms, including initialization and verification of microcontrollers, memory, clocks, interrupts, communication interfaces and peripheral devices.
•    Develop, integrate and debug low-level drivers and board support software for interfaces such as UART, SPI, I2C, ADC, USB, Ethernet, GPIO, etc.

Engineering Leadership & Departmental Support
•    Provide technical input to project schedules, development estimates, software-related planning activities and team training needs.
•    Coordinate technical activities with cross-functional project teams and communicate software scope, status, risks, and technical issues clearly.
•    Document designs, changes, and engineering analyses thoroughly and professionally.


Testing, Reliability & Verification
•    Determine test and analysis requirements to validate product reliability, performance, and parameter control.
•    Conduct or coordinate tests to evaluate failure limits, environmental susceptibility, component reliability, and overall product safety.
•    Participate in the design of product test equipment or production test systems when needed.
•    Interpret test results and translate findings into actionable engineering decisions.
•    Develop and execute bring-up, integration, and regression test plans for new hardware and firmware.
•    Diagnose issues related to startup behavior, communication failures, timing issues, memory, and interaction between firmware and hardware.

Cross Functional & Customer Support
•    Resolve software-related user complaints and respond to suggestions for improvements or enhancements.
•    Assist in the development of software user manuals and technical documentation.
•    Collaborate with technical staff to diagnose and resolve software issues.

Innovation & Product Development
•    Drive the electrical/software design process from concept through manufacturing release, including:
o    Creative concept development
o    Detailed design
o    Mathematical and scientific verification
o    Prototype build and evaluation
o    Engineering documentation
o    Production transition
•    Work closely with electrical engineering during schematic review, component selection and prototype bring-up to ensure software readiness and efficient debug.
Qualifications:
•    Bachelor’s degree in engineering (Software, Electrical, Computer Engineering, or related discipline required).
•    Minimum of 4 years of relevant experience in embedded software development or related engineering roles.
•    Proficiency in embedded programming languages (e.g., C/C++), version control (Git/Github) and real-time operating environments (FreeRTOS, MQX).
•    Strong understanding of hardware/software integration and system level design.
•    Ability to work independently across design, coding, testing, debugging, implementation, and documentation phases.
•    Excellent analytical, problem-solving, and communication skills.
•    Experience supporting manufacturing, field teams, or customer applications is a plus.
•    Demonstrated experience with new board bring-up, including debug of low-level hardware/software issues on prototype hardware.
•    Ability to read and work from schematics, datasheets, reference manuals and interface documentation.
•    Experience with embedded debug tools such as JTAG debuggers, oscilloscopes, logic analyzers and serial/protocol analysis tools.
•    Experience integrating communication and connectivity technologies such as Bluetooth/BLE, UART, SPI, I2C, USB, or Ethernet.
